"Mobile connectivity is a key driver of digital transformation and socioeconomic growth in Sub-Saharan Africa," according to GSMA's annual report on the state of the Sub-Saharan Africa's mobile economy. The report points out that "Governments and businesses are increasingly using 4G and 5G networks alongside technologies such as AI and IoT to enhance productivity and service delivery. Despite growing demand for mobile, a significant usage gap persists. This underscores the need for efforts by operators to address the barriers to mobile internet adoption, such as device affordability, online safety and digital skills."
The report's key findings include:
Persistent Usage Gap: Mobile internet penetration in Sub-Saharan Africa reached 27 percent by the end of 2023, yet a substantial usage gap of 60 percent remains. This gap represents millions who live within network coverage but face barriers such as device affordability, digital skills deficits, and concerns around online security. Globally, 3.1 billion people – 39 percent of the global population – are impacted by the usage gap. Sub-Saharan Africa is the least connected region, with the largest usage gap worldwide.
Expanding 4G Coverage and Early 5G Growth: The region's 4G adoption is forecast to reach 50 percent by 2030, overtaking 3G as the primary technology. Although 5G adoption remains in its early stages, it is projected to reach 17 percent of total connections by 2030, primarily in South Africa, Nigeria, and Kenya.
Economic Impact and Infrastructure Needs for 5G: By 2030, 5G alone is expected to contribute $10 billion to the region's economy, accounting for 6 percent of the mobile sector's total economic impact. GSMA's report emphasizes the need for progressive spectrum policies, particularly the release of mid-band spectrum, to support long-term growth and equitable digital access. Additionally, 5G Fixed Wireless Access (FWA) is gaining traction as a primary broadband solution in countries such as Angola, South Africa, Nigeria, Kenya, Zambia, and Zimbabwe, addressing demand for high-speed connectivity in underserved areas.
Strengthening Digital Security: South Africa became the first country in Sub-Saharan Africa to implement GSMA Open Gateway APIs, focusing on fraud prevention and security with Number Verification and SIM Swap APIs. This initiative is part of broader efforts across the region to improve digital security, particularly within digital banking.
Generative AI Potential: Generative AI is expected to contribute up to $1.5 trillion to Africa's economy by 2030, with mobile operators increasingly using AI for customer engagement and network optimization. MTN and Vodacom, for instance, are deploying AI-powered initiatives to enhance operational efficiency, although the region faces a shortage of skilled AI professionals.
Through this report, the GSMA, a UK-based organization that aims to unify the mobile ecosystem to discover, develop and deliver innovation foundational to positive business environments and societal change, advocates for a series of critical actions to ensure sustainable growth and digital inclusion:
Affordability Reforms: High costs remain a barrier to mobile access, with the report calling for reduced taxes on the sector, such as lowering import duties on handsets and cutting activation fees, to make services affordable and accessible for all.
Revitalized Universal Service Funds (USFs): Many USFs in Sub-Saharan Africa are underperforming, often hindered by inefficiencies. The report calls for reforms to improve transparency, streamline disbursements, and direct funds toward impactful initiatives, such as digital literacy programs in underserved areas.
Progressive Spectrum Policy: With increasing data demands, the report urges governments to release additional spectrum, particularly in the 6 GHz band, and to adopt policies that ensure efficient, affordable, and environmentally sustainable mobile network expansion.

In a press release announcing the publication of a report focusing on the drivers behind the digital transformation of Kenya's economy, the GSMA, a UK-based organization that aims to unify the mobile ecosystem to discover, develop and deliver innovation foundational to positive business environments and societal change, said: "Kenya's digital economy will contribute KSH 662 billion to GDP by 2028. This growth, driven by strategic policy reforms, will accelerate digitalization in critical sectors such as agriculture, manufacturing, transport, and trade. In addition to these advancements, the report forecasts the creation of 300,000 new jobs and an increase in tax revenues by KSH 150 billion."
What is more, "To sustain its economic momentum, diversify the economy, boost productivity, and create high-quality jobs – particularly for young and rural populations – Kenya is focusing on digitalization as a key driver of economic growth, government revenue, and socio-economic development."
Below are the report's key messages:
"The digitalization of the economy is a key driver of economic growth and government revenue, as well as supporting socio-economic development and offering a path towards shared prosperity. By leveraging digitalization opportunities, the Government of Kenya can achieve sustainable economic growth and structural change."
"Adoption of digital technologies across both public and private sectors has been observed to positively impact economic growth. It increases productivity in agriculture, improves access to global value chains (GVCs) and improves the efficiency and transparency of government and public services. Moreover, access to emerging technologies such as mobile money, Artificial Intelligence (AI) and cloud computing are desirable as drivers of digital and financial inclusion which in turn supports human development."
"This study identifies opportunities and quantifies the economic value of adopting digital technologies across selected sectors of Kenya's economy. It identifies how these opportunities can be unlocked through policy reforms, particularly focusing on the key role that the mobile telecoms sector plays in supporting the process of digitalization."
"Kenya is a regional leader in mobile connectivity and Mobile Financial Services (MFS). It pioneered the use of mobile money, making huge strides in financial inclusion of the unbanked, and has retained its position as a global leader in this area. Further extending its reach as the enabler of electronic payments across the digital economy, as well as traditional sectors, can propel digitalization and growth for many more Kenyans and achieve increased resilience and revenue for the Government."
The report also "identifies a series of policy recommendations that, if implemented, will close the internet usage gap from the current level of over 64% of the population to 51% in 2028. This would result in 49% of the population of Kenya being connected to the Internet, equivalent to over 10 million additional people." The four priority policy reforms are:
1. Tax restructuring in the telecommunication industry to purposefully drive usage.
2. Implementing policies and programs to improve device affordability.
3. Ensuring a sustainable and predictable investment environment. This includes:
Supporting financial sustainability through tax deductions against spectrum payments,
Reducing the cost of energy to power infrastructure,
Adopting a favorable spectrum pricing model, and
Accelerating the license renewal process.
4. Supporting productive use of digital technologies by businesses across economic sectors, with targeted policies to improve digital skills and human capital, support MSMEs and start-ups and prioritize context-appropriate technologies and local needs.
The report's authors importantly point out that "These policy reforms have the potential to make a significant contribution to Kenya's economic objectives, including economic transformation across important sectors such as agriculture and manufacturing." In my experience working in emerging and developing countries, many people mistakenly assume that if an individual is connected to the mobile internet, then they are able to utilize various life-enhancing applications. However, there is a stark difference between having access to the applications and the knowledge to make full use of these digital tools.
According to a report published by GSMA, "Mobile networks are the primary – and often only – channel for people to connect to the internet, especially in low-and-middle income countries (LMICs)." What is more, "Despite the rapid growth in mobile internet adoption in recent years, there remains a significant usage gap in LMICs: 48% of the population across LMICs still do not use the mobile internet. Of this group, 42% live within the footprint of a mobile broadband network but are not using the internet – this is known as the 'usage gap.' In Sierra Leone, the usage gap is significantly higher at 77%. Among people in this group, a lack of digital skills is one of the most significant barriers preventing them from adopting the mobile internet."
To address the digital skills barrier, the UK-based organization, which aims to unify the mobile ecosystem to discover, develop and deliver innovation foundational to positive business environments and societal change, says it "developed the Mobile Internet Skills Training Toolkit (MISTT), a free-to-use set of resources covering the fundamentals of the mobile internet, popular apps and use cases." The report also points out that "In order to gather evidence on the efficacy of the MISTT and identify potential areas for further improvements, the GSMA evaluated a digital skills training campaign conducted by Orange Sierra Leone, using MISTT. Specifically, the evaluation aimed to understand how effectively the MISTT delivers improved digital skills, what the socioeconomic impact is on trainees, and what improvements are needed to better reach the underserved."
Below are the report's key findings:
"MISTT improved digital skills for the majority of trainees interviewed in Sierra Leone, by reducing the functional barriers to mobile internet use, boosting learners' self-confidence and sense of independence and increasing the frequency of internet use by the trainees."
"There are indications that MISTT has had a positive socio-economic impact in Sierra Leone. This was visible in two main ways: enhancing trainees' potential to conduct business online has improved their prospects and income; and trainees have acquired greater knowledge and education across diverse topics."
"The impact of MISTT training on business was most observable for women, as they experienced the greatest changes to their digital skills confidence levels, as well as day-to-day life benefits, including being able to do business online while at home. Women were also more likely to enjoy the spill-over effects of the training, as their spouses passed on what they had learned."
"Incentives are a critical part of digital skills training – both for potential customers and trainers. The effectiveness of digital skills training can be greatly enhanced by providing appropriate incentives to potential trainees and their trainers. For trainers, this might involve providing financial incentives for the delivery of training that drives digital inclusion. For customers, this involves emphasizing how the mobile internet can be valuable to their lives and making them aware of any incentives, such as free mobile data and lunch, that are available to reward participation at in-person training events."
"Face-to-face training provides numerous advantages for the underserved. Face-to-face or in-person training allows a more tailored learning experience with opportunities for practical application by learners. For example, in-person training enabled trainers to spend time answering trainees' questions and providing tailored support on some of the challenges that they encounter. This is most important for learners with lower literacy and education levels, as well as those in rural areas. However, while effective, in-person training may be more costly for implementers and more difficult to scale."
"Digital skills training needs to consider the specific barriers that underserved users face. Issues, such as lower levels of education and a lack of basic digital skills and confidence, can impact on people's ability to access and participate in training activities. The evaluation also highlights the importance of adopting a gender lens to the delivery and expansion of digital skills training to ensure it is reaching women. There is a need to consider who might be excluded or disadvantaged from the proposed delivery approach, as well as ensuring the location, timing and content of the training, for instance, will meet their needs."
"To enhance the scalability and viability of MISTT digital skills training, implementers can explore other approaches to delivering digital skills beyond in-person channels to understand their effectiveness. Remote channels, for example videos, voice messaging and radio broadcasts, may provide an effective way for delivering digital skills training and/or improving training awareness in a cost-effective manner. Both in-person and remote channels have relative advantages and disadvantages. While in-person channels may be more effective at reaching certain population segments, remote channels provide unique benefits to implementers as they are easier to scale and can be iterated or updated more easily than face-to-face channels. Depending on the training objectives, both digital and in-person channels can be used simultaneously to complement the other."
"Combining digital skills training with other events or product pitches can extend the reach of digital skills training for the underserved and offer benefits to implementers. Delivering digital skills training alongside other activities, such as entertainment events or with the sale of a product or service, can encourage wider participation by reaching people who may be reluctant to attend a formal training event, for example, or linking it to something that is seen as relevant to them. Nonetheless, it's important to bear in mind the needs of underserved groups while designing these activities. For example, for women, the idea of 'standing in the street watching entertainment' may not feel culturally appropriate, as many are worried about theft or appearing to be lazy people who have nothing important to do."

"The mobile industry continues to underpin the rapid digital transformation in Asia Pacific, with advanced mobile networks enabling innovative use cases for consumers and enterprises," according to GSMA's annual report on the state of the mobile industry in the Asia Pacific region. The UK-based organization, which aims to unify the mobile ecosystem to discover, develop and deliver innovation foundational to positive business environments and societal change, adds: "The role of mobile infrastructure and services will become even more vital to the way society functions as governments increasingly use digital technologies to tackle some of the most pressing social and economic challenges."
The report points out that "By the end of 2023, 1.8 billion people in Asia Pacific (63% of the population) subscribed to a mobile service." What is more, Growth in mobile internet penetration has been remarkable. At the end of 2023, 51% of the region's population used mobile internet, equating to just over 1.4 billion users – almost triple the figure a decade earlier. However, large swathes of the population across the region still remain unconnected, most of them within the usage gap." The GSMA importantly notes that "Addressing the usage gap is crucial to closing the digital divide and enabling life-enhancing applications around finance, health and education."
The report's key findings include:
5G continues to rapidly grow, but 4G will remain the dominant technology for the foreseeable future
By the end of 2030, Asia Pacific countries will be on both ends of the global 5G spectrum
Mobile data traffic in Asia Pacific will quadruple between 2023 and 2030
Licensed cellular IoT connections in Asia Pacific will reach 270 million by 2030
By 2030, mobile revenues will reach $227 billion in Asia Pacific
At the end of the decade, mobile's economic contribution will reach $1 trillion
The fiscal contribution of the mobile ecosystem reached $90 billion in 2023 and 5G will add almost $130 billion to the Asia Pacific economy in 2030
Satellites and non-terrestrial networks can help reduce the connectivity gap, by bringing communications to the region's challenging terrains – including archipelagos, rainforests, deserts, and mountain ranges – where traditional infrastructure is expensive and difficult to build.
Operators across the Asia Pacific region are harnessing the power of generative AI (genAI) to drive internal transformations and seize new revenue streams through AI investment.
I appreciate how the GSMA explains that "The impact of mobile connectivity is evidenced by its contribution to the economy." For example, "In 2023, mobile technologies and services generated 5.3% of Asia Pacific's GDP, a contribution that amounted to $880 billion of economic value added, and supported around 13 million jobs across the region."
With respect to the mobile industry's impact on the UN Sustainable Development Goals (SDGs) in the region, the GSMA says the mobile industry continues to achieve its impact on SDGs "driven by the increased reach of mobile networks and growing take-up of mobile internet services. SDG 9: Industry, Innovation and Infrastructure, SDG 6: Clean Water and Sanitation and SDG 4: Quality Education were the most improved SDGs in the region between 2015 and 2022. The growing use and adoption of smartphones and mobile internet is contributing to mobile's impact on the SDGs."

In its annual report that explores the latest data on the mobile gender gap, the key barriers preventing women's equal access to and use of mobile, and what is needed to close the mobile internet gender gap, the GSMA says "Mobile phones and mobile internet can be life changing, enabling people to stay connected to each other and access information and services from anywhere, including health care, education, e-commerce, financial services and income generating opportunities. In 2023, the world was more connected than ever before with more than 3.7 billion people in low- and middle-income countries (LMICs) accessing the internet on a mobile phone." Moreover, according to the report, "Mobile is the primary way people are accessing the internet in LMICs, accounting for 84% of broadband connections in 2023. This is especially true for the underserved, including women and those who live in rural areas. In 10 of the 12 countries surveyed for this report, women who use the internet are more likely than men to access it exclusively on a mobile phone."
The report points out that "Across LMICs, 83% of women now own a mobile phone, 60% own a smartphone and 66% use mobile internet. However, mobile access and use remain unequal. Women are still less likely than men to have access to mobile phones, mobile money, mobile internet and other mobile services." Disappointingly, "Women are also less likely than men to have equal use of these services, particularly the most underserved women, including those who have low literacy levels, low incomes, live in a rural area or have a disability."
The GSMA says its "latest data shows that the mobile internet gender gap narrowed from 19% in 2022 to 15% in 2023 due to women adopting mobile internet at a faster rate than men. This brings us back to where we were in 2020, but it is not yet clear whether this trend will continue. It is essential for women, and societies more broadly, that this momentum continues and the mobile gender gap continues to close."
What is more, "Addressing the mobile gender gap provides significant social and commercial benefits to individuals, societies and economies. Connectivity is vital to achieving the United Nations Sustainable Development Goals (SDGs), including those related to health, education and financial inclusion. GSMA analysis has estimated that closing the gender gap in mobile ownership and use in LMICs over an eight-year period could deliver $230 billion in additional revenue to the mobile industry. The Global Digital Inclusion Partnership estimates that 32 LMICs are on track to lose more than USD 500 billion in GDP in the next five years due to the digital gender divide."
The report importantly explains: "We know that once women start using mobile phones and mobile internet, they usually see the benefits and it improves their lives to a similar degree as men. In 2022, we found that across the 12 survey countries, most people who use mobile internet believe it has had a positive impact on their lives and use it every day, with little difference by gender."
I concur with the following assertion made by the report's authors: "Ensuring that women can access and use mobile is essential, especially in our increasingly digital world. Mobile can enable women to be more resilient in the face of economic, climate and political crises and shocks. More attention, effort and investment are needed to close the mobile internet gender gap – a goal we must continue to strive to meet so that women, their communities and society can reap the full, life-changing benefits of mobile."
The UK-based organization that aims to unify the mobile ecosystem to discover, develop and deliver innovation foundational to positive business environments and societal change, presents the following recommendations for all stakeholders to close the mobile gender gap:
Ensure there is a focus on gender equality and reaching women at an organizational and policy level through senior leaders championing the issue and setting specific gender equity targets.
Understand the mobile gender gap by improving the quality and availability of gender-disaggregated data, and understanding women's needs and the barriers they face to mobile ownership and use.
Explicitly address women's needs, circumstances and challenges in the design and implementation of mobile-related products, services, interventions and policies. This includes addressing the barriers women face related to affordability, knowledge and digital skills, safety and security, access and the availability of relevant content, products and services.
Collaborate and partner with different stakeholders to address the mobile gender gap. Targeted intervention is needed from industry, policymakers, the development community and other stakeholders to ensure that women are no longer left behind.

Therefore, it was with great interest to read GSMA's State of Mobile Internet Connectivity 2023 that "considers the importance of not just mobile broadband coverage but 'meaningful connectivity' – users having a safe, satisfying, enriching and productive online experience that is affordable. This requires an understanding of the key barriers and enablers for meaningful connectivity, including infrastructure, affordability, skills, safety and security, and relevant content and services. Each of these is considered in this report."
Below are the report's key findings (copied in verbatim):
Mobile internet adoption continues to increase, with 57% of the global population (4.6 billion people) now using mobile internet – but the growth rate at which people are adopting mobile internet slowed in 2022. Only 200 million people started using mobile internet in 2022, compared to 300 million in 2021 and in 2020. Just over three quarters of the growth in mobile internet adoption in 2022 came from low- and middle-income countries (LMICs), where 95% of the unconnected population live. In least developed countries (LDCs), almost 30 million additional people started using mobile internet in 2022, meaning one in four people in LDCs are using mobile internet.
Mobile broadband coverage has remained relatively unchanged, with 95% of the global population living within the footprint of a mobile broadband network. With only marginal growth in coverage in 2022, the coverage gap – those living in areas without mobile broadband coverage – stands at almost 400 million people (5% of the global population). The remaining uncovered communities, which are predominantly rural, poor and sparsely populated, are the most challenging to reach.
Most of those not using mobile internet live in areas covered by mobile broadband. In 2022, 3 billion people (38% of the global population) lived in areas covered by mobile internet but did not use it. With mobile internet adoption outpacing network expansion, this usage gap has been shrinking slowly in recent years, from 40% in 2021 to 38% in 2022. However, the usage gap remains almost eight times the size of the coverage gap. Considering only adults aged 18 and above, 23% are still not using mobile internet despite being covered by a mobile broadband network. The majority of those living within mobile broadband coverage but not using it do not yet own a mobile phone.
Connectivity varies significantly between and within regions and countries, with 95% of the unconnected living in LMICs. Sub-Saharan Africa remains the region with the largest coverage and usage gaps. In LMICs, adults in rural areas are still 29% less likely to use mobile internet than those in urban areas, while women are 19% less likely to use mobile internet than men. In LDCs, only 25% of the population use mobile internet, compared to 52% across LMICs overall and 85% in high-income countries (HICs).
The majority of the global population now own a smartphone, which is how most people are accessing mobile internet. At the end of 2022, 54% of the global population (4.3 billion people) owned a smartphone. Of the 4.6 billion people using mobile internet, almost 4 billion do so using a smartphone (49% of the global population) and around 600 million people do so using a feature phone (8% of the global population). There are also 350 million people who own a smartphone but do not use mobile internet.
4G and 5G continue to expand, but 2G and 3G remain important sources of coverage in LMICs. While the overall broadband coverage gap has remained broadly unchanged since 2021, the deployment of 4G and 5G continues to expand. Globally, 90% of the population is now covered by 4G, and 32% by 5G (up from 25% in 2021). Almost three quarters of the 5G network expansion in 2022 was in Asia-Pacific, and there was particularly strong growth in 4G network expansion in Sub-Saharan Africa. However, most mobile operators will continue to maintain 2G and 3G networks for the foreseeable future, with a significant portion of users continuing to use these networks, particularly in LMICs.
Data usage and network quality continue to increase but significant differences remain between HICs and LMICs. Monthly global mobile data traffic per user increased from 8.4 GB in 2021 to 11.3 GB in 2022 – the largest absolute increase since it was first tracked in 2015. Network quality improved across all regions, driven by improved networks and consumers migrating to 4G or 5G. For the first time, all regions now have average download speeds of at least 10 Mbps, while the global average download speed increased from 27 Mbps to 34 Mbps. HICs record download speeds four times greater than those in LMICs.
Awareness of mobile internet continues to grow but has slowed significantly since 2019. In nine of the 12 countries surveyed, more than 80% of the population was aware of mobile internet in 2022. However, women and those living in rural areas remain less likely to be aware of mobile internet, and lack of awareness remains a critical initial barrier to mobile internet adoption in some countries.
Affordability and skills remain the two greatest barriers to mobile internet adoption and use. Across the countries surveyed, for mobile users who are aware of mobile internet but don’t use it, the top reported barriers to adopting it remain affordability (particularly of handsets) and literacy/digital skills. Safety & security concerns and lack of perceived relevance were reported less often but are also important barriers. For example, among smartphone owners, lack of perceived relevance is often cited as a top barrier to mobile internet adoption in several countries.
Affordability of devices and data continues to disproportionately impact the underserved. Across LMICs, affordability of an entry-level, internet-enabled handset remained relatively unchanged, while affordability of data continues to improve across most regions. However, while the affordability of an entry-level device across all LMICs is equivalent to 16% of average monthly income, this increases to 40% for the poorest 40% of the population and 55% for the poorest 20%. Across LMICs, it is equivalent to 24% of average monthly income for women, compared to 13% for men.
GSMA's report also points out that barriers to digital inclusion are complex and interconnected:
Knowledge and skills: "Improving digital skills and literacy, as well as driving awareness and understanding of mobile internet and its benefits, is critical to increasing digital inclusion. Digital skills initiatives should focus on users' needs and circumstances."
Affordability of handsets and data: "Approaches to improve affordability should include efforts to lower the cost of internet-enabled handsets and data through innovative data pricing strategies and handset-financing options, in addition to adopting tax policies and providing targeted subsidies that promote the uptake of internet-enabled devices and data services."
Safety and security: "Concerns about safety and security, including online harassment or cyberbullying, misinformation, disinformation and fraud, are preventing people going online and having a positive internet experience. Appropriate mechanisms and frameworks that recognize these online risks should be put in place to help build consumer trust. Stakeholders should provide users, especially women, with the tools to increase their knowledge and skills to mitigate online risks."
Relevance: "Local digital ecosystems in many LMICs remain underdeveloped and under-resourced. Investment in local digital ecosystems and an enabling policy environment can accelerate growth in local content, services and applications that meet the needs of people and in their own language."
Access: "Using the internet depends on enablers such as electricity, formal identification, sales agents and accessibility features. Stakeholders can increase mobile internet adoption by focusing on, for example, facilitating inclusive and transparent registration processes for mobile, and making services, sales channels and training facilities accessible to underserved groups, such as women and persons with disabilities, alongside improving accessibility features."

In its latest report that provides insights on the state of the mobile economy worldwide, the GSMA says "Mobile connectivity continues to be a lifeline for society, helping the most vulnerable people in areas affected by conflict and natural disasters to stay connected. It is also enabling advanced connectivity capabilities needed by verticals to innovate amid diverse political, social and macroeconomic headwinds."
The UK-based organization representing the interests of mobile operators worldwide adds that "By the end of 2022, over 5.4 billion people globally subscribed to a mobile service, including 4.4 billion people who also used the mobile internet." The report notes that "The mobile internet usage gap has narrowed markedly in the last five years – from 50% in 2017 to 41% in 2022 on average – but still remains significant and demands urgent attention from all stakeholders."
What is more, "In 2022, mobile technologies and services generated 5% of global GDP, a contribution that amounted to $5.2 trillion of economic value added, and supported 28 million jobs across the wider mobile ecosystem. 5G will underpin future mobile innovation and services, building on ongoing deployments and adoption. 5G adoption will reach 17% this year, rising to 54% (equivalent to 5.3 billion connections) by 2030. The technology will add almost $1 trillion to the global economy in 2030, with benefits spread across all industries."
Key trends shaping the mobile ecosystem include:
5G consumer monetization comes into focus: "Throughout 2023, some 30 new markets will launch 5G services; importantly, many of these will be developing markets across Africa and Asia, making 5G a truly global trend. As 5G adoption continues to scale, the monetization imperative will grow."
Private 5G builds momentum: "Private wireless solutions are back in vogue, as 5G's enhanced capabilities allow deployments to move beyond low-profile niche offerings."
Mobile industry shifts towards circularity: "Across the telecoms ecosystem, sustainability has extended beyond corporate social responsibility to become a core strategic priority. Industry players are increasingly adopting a model of production, service offering and consumption that involves sharing, leasing, reusing, repairing, refurbishing and recycling existing materials and products for as long as possible."
The metaverse continues to gain traction: "Momentum for the metaverse continues to grow, alongside advancements in enabling technologies like 5G, AI and wearables. The growing interest from key stakeholders and ecosystem players has led to the emergence of important building blocks for the advancement of the metaverse, notably content and applications, standards and devices, which will be at the forefront of activities in 2023."
Fintech presents opportunities for mobile industry players: "Fintech has transformed the way financial services cater to consumers and businesses alike. Although investor sentiments fell sharply in 2022 after record funding the previous year, the fundamentals of growth – including high demand, digital-centric lifestyles and enabling regulations – remain strong."
The report also highlights the following statistics:
There were 5.4 billon unique mobile subscribers in 2022, rising to 6.3 billion by 2030;
Globally, there were 4.4 billion mobile internet users in 2022, equivalent to 55% penetration;
5G will overtake 4G in 2029 to become the dominant mobile technology by the end of this decade;
5G adoption will be over 85% in the top 5G markets by 2030, led by the six Gulf Cooperation Council states (Bahrain, Kuwait, Oman, Qatar, Saudi Arabia, and the United Arab Emirates), developed Asia Pacific, and North America;
There will be 9 billion smartphone connections by 2030, equivalent to 92% of total connections;
Globally, smartphone data traffic will rise more than threefold in the period to 2028, with the biggest users in North America and Northeast Asia;
The total number of licensed cellular IoT connections will double to 5.3 billion by 2030, with Greater China accounting for two-thirds;
Revenue growth is expected to remain in positive territory in both developed and developing regions for the period to 2030;
At the end of the decade, mobile's economic contribution will surpass $6 trillion; and
The fiscal contribution of the mobile ecosystem reached $530 billion in 2022.

"At the end of 2021, the number of mobile internet users in Asia Pacific exceeded 1.2 billion, reflecting a penetration rate of just under 45% of the population," the GSMA notes in its annual report on the state of mobile economy in the Asia Pacific region. "This means that more than half of the population live in areas covered by a mobile broadband network but do not yet subscribe to a mobile internet service (usage gap)."
The UK-based organization, which represents the interests of mobile operators worldwide, adds that "The main reasons for the usage gap include the lack of digital skills (especially among older populations), lack of affordability among low-income households and online safety concerns among minority and vulnerable population groups. Addressing the usage gap for these key groups will extend the benefits of the internet and digital technology to more people in society. This requires concerted efforts by a broad range of stakeholders working together with mobile operators and other ecosystem players, such as device manufacturers and digital content creators."
The report's other key findings include:
96 percent of the population of Asia Pacific are covered by mobile broadband networks
By 2025 there will be 400 million 5G connections across the region – just over 14 percent of the population
$770 billion of economic value added by the mobile industry in 2021, approximately five percent of the GDP in the region
Security and sustainability move up the agenda for operators
Policymakers and regulators can fuel growth and innovation by finding the proper balance in the regulatory environment to support mobile network deployment and operations.
In addition to providing significant economic value to the region's economy, "The mobile industry continues to deliver social impact across Asia Pacific, primarily by providing the connectivity that enables the growth of small businesses and digital transformation of enterprises, and granting access to life-enhancing services and tools for citizens," the report explains. "Mobile money is one example, with adoption scaling rapidly in parts of Asia Pacific as operators support the region’s shift to digital payments."
The report also mentions that "The metaverse ecosystem is growing in many countries around the world, including in Asia Pacific. This is demonstrated by the interest of public agencies and private enterprises in establishing a presence in the metaverse and actively utilizing the platform in their engagement with customers and other stakeholders." For example, "South Korea plans to spend at least $186.7 million to create its metaverse ecosystem, as part of the country's Digital New Deal."
As highlighted in the image on right, the GSMA highlights how "Other governments in the Asia Pacific region, both at national and provincial levels, have outlined plans to harness the potential of the metaverse to increase the efficiency and quality of public services, as well as improve collaboration between local and national government agencies. This will be crucial to the development of the broader metaverse ecosystem, including for content creators and telecoms operators."
On the topic of security and sustainability, the report points out that "Security is the top priority for network transformation strategies among operators in Asia Pacific. This is not surprising given the backdrop of rising security threats to telecoms networks and, increasingly, to end users." Using Thailand as an example, the GSMA says 56 percent "of cyber threats in 2021 reportedly occurred via vulnerabilities in mobile devices."
The report also notes that "Operators across the region are also accelerating the shift to more sustainable operations, given the demand for a greater focus on energy efficiency from key stakeholders, including shareholders and customers. The industry is addressing the challenge through a comprehensive set of actions, such as the use of solar and improving the energy efficiency of networks.
As for creating policies to facilitate digital innovation, the GSMA asserts that "As society now moves towards a 'new normal' post pandemic, mobile connectivity will be central to the development of new and innovative technological solutions to today's problems. As 5G network deployments continue, 5G's ability to support next-generation offerings (such as cloud services, AI, IoT and edge computing) will drive digital economic growth and innovation."
Moreover, I support GSMA's assertion that "Policymakers and regulators can fuel growth and innovation by finding the proper balance in the regulatory environment to support mobile network deployment and operations." The organization says policymakers should also take steps to:
establish a forward-looking regulatory regime that supports the financial sustainability of the industry and provides non-discriminatory conditions to drive new innovations from large companies and SMEs
adopt policies that enable the building and deployment of infrastructure to support future networks accessible to all
create and maintain a safe and trustworthy online environment to protect users from threats
ensure that available spectrum serves the future demand for connectivity.
"These steps have the potential to set the proper foundation to support future economic growth, societal development and technological innovation."

"In Sub-Saharan Africa, women are 13 percent less likely than men to own a mobile phone; while 75 percent of women own a mobile, 74 million remain unconnected," says a report published by the GSMA. What is more, "In low- and middle-income countries (LMICs), where people are less likely to have formal bank accounts, mobile money is critical to facilitating widespread financial inclusion. ... While wider coverage and mobile ownership is making mobile money more accessible and relevant in people's everyday lives, a persistent gender gap is leaving women behind."
The GSMA explains that its "report focuses on the mobile money user journey in Ghana, highlighting the impact of COVID-19 on mobile money usage for men and women and the barriers to greater usage, with a specific focus on women entrepreneurs." The report's findings "highlight that beyond the high level numbers, women entrepreneurs lag behind in their awareness and usage of the non-core mobile money services in Ghana, which could add value to their businesses."
Below are the report's key findings:
The COVID-19 pandemic has accelerated the adoption of mobile money services among men and women in Ghana.
Mobile money is transitioning from an everyday cash replacement to a true banking alternative, but women entrepreneurs tend to use a narrower range of services than men.
Most male and female mobile money users anticipate that they will use mobile money as often, if not more, in a post-COVID world.
There are opportunities to increase awareness and use of mobile money services beyond payments, particularly among women entrepreneurs.
Women, including entrepreneurs, need more support from others to learn about and use mobile money.
Sustaining mobile money usage among new male and female users who signed up during the COVID-19 pandemic will require overcoming some additional barriers.
The GSMA points out that "Ghana is one of the most mature mobile money markets in the world and, despite having relatively low levels of gender equality, progressive policy and regulatory reforms have improved financial inclusion for men and women since the COVID-19 pandemic." However, as the findings in the report highlight, "that beyond the high level numbers, women entrepreneurs lag behind in their awareness and usage of the non-core mobile money services in Ghana, which could add value to their businesses."
The report importantly adds: "Users who adopted mobile money during the pandemic are less likely than longer term users to be aware of, and use, the full range of services available to them. Since they depend more heavily on agents and family to use their account and are less likely to handle transactions themselves, these users will need additional, on-going support."
To help provide users with on-going support, the report presents the following recommendations:
"As life returns to normal, ensure that men and women who signed up for mobile money during the COVID-19 pandemic have the knowledge and skills they need to continue using it. This group currently lags behind longer term users in terms of knowledge and use of mobile money. As Ghana starts to recover from the pandemic, it is crucial that new users are given clear and accurate information on the benefits of using mobile money longer term. This will help ensure that usage expands and becomes entrenched in day-to-day life, not just during the COVID-19 pandemic.
"Drive usage by increasing women's awareness of the range of mobile money services available. While there is almost no gender gap in account ownership in Ghana, women use a narrower range of mobile money services than men. It is clear that the experiences of men and women differ. For entrepreneurs, this is especially evident in the awareness of non-core mobile money services. Lower awareness is mirrored by lower usage – increasing knowledge through marketing and other approaches aimed at women and women entrepreneurs is likely to lead to greater uptake of a wider selection of mobile money services.
"Improve women's understanding of mobile money to reduce their reliance on others. Women, including women entrepreneurs, are significantly more likely than men to rely on others when learning to use mobile money. Without concerted efforts to reduce women’s reliance on others, this is likely to limit the way they engage with the service, including the range of services they use and the frequency of usage. More needs to be done to provide training resources to women signing up to mobile money to ensure the information they receive is comprehensive and correct. For example, mobile money providers could incentivize agents to provide hands-on support to women to demonstrate how the service works and improve their confidence in using it. Supporting women to use the full range of mobile money services independently is likely to deliver more substantial benefits to women, and women entrepreneurs in particular, as well as higher revenues for the mobile industry."

According to a report published by the GSMA, "Owning an internet-enabled handset can be life changing. Yet, for many living in low- and middle-income countries (LMICs), they are still unaffordable. For the 3.4 billion people who live in areas with mobile broadband coverage but are not using mobile internet, affordability is a key barrier."
The GSMA explains that its "report provides an overview of approaches and business models that are improving the affordability of handsets for various underserved populations in LMICs. It explores some of the nuances among these groups, considerations for meeting their different needs and variations between markets in Sub-Saharan Africa and South Asia." Moreover, the report "also provides practical recommendations for stakeholders to make internet-enabled devices more affordable and an analysis of how the policy environment can contribute."
The report is structured into four chapters. The first one aims at defining handset affordability. The second and third chapters discuss the two key supply-side levers to deliver more affordable handsets: reducing the price of a handset through efficiency gains and cost savings in the value chain and improving customer access to financing. In the final chapter, the GSMA provides eight policy considerations, highlighting the importance of strengthening the enabling environment to improve handset affordability.
Below are the report's key findings:
1. The affordability barrier is not just
about the economic cost of purchasing a
handset relative to income. "It is just as important to consider the cost of a
handset in relation to a person's needs, preferences,
and perceived value to their life. Non-income-related
constraints also have an influence, such as awareness
of mobile internet, digital skills, mobile-related safety
and security and the social norms that constrain
certain groups from accessing and using mobile
and mobile internet, recognizing that some of these
constraints disproportionately impact on certain
groups of the population, including women."
2. New technologies have emerged,
disrupting the market and offering new
opportunities to make handsets more
affordable. "Over the past few years, two main innovations have
driven down the cost of handsets: the development
of lightweight operating systems (OS) and remote
handset locking technologies. Lightweight OS have
enabled the development of handsets that are less
costly to manufacture, particularly smart feature
phones and ultra-low-cost smartphones. This has
narrowed the price differential between a basic
2G phone and a 3G or 4G handset. Similarly, the
emergence of remote handset locking technologies
has enabled a wider range of providers to offer
financing with no or limited credit scoring by using
the handset as collateral."
3. Lower prices can be offered by providing
customized smartphones that meet local
needs. "Several mobile operators, manufacturers and PAYG
solar companies have been designing smartphones
that are customized to the needs of end users in
a specific market or region while simultaneously
optimizing the costs of smartphone components."
4. Procurement, distribution and marketing
should not be overlooked when lowering
handset costs. "It is possible to reduce handset costs by passing
on the savings from more efficient procurement,
distribution and marketing. The convergence of
commercial interests to increase the availability
and affordability of internet-enabled handsets
has created new opportunities for partnerships,
for instance, between the mobile industry and
organizations that have developed last-mile
distribution networks. Marketing partnerships can
not only help reduce costs, but also reach a wider
audience and raise awareness of the availability of
affordable handsets and finance schemes."
5. The emergence of refurbished phone
business models not only opens access
to quality phones at a reduced price, but
also helps the planet. "Keeping handsets in use for longer or giving them a 'second life' can improve affordability. Those selling
their handset receive money in exchange, thereby
increasing their buying power. Those purchasing a
refurbished handset can benefit from 10 per cent to
80 per cent discounts compared to buying one new."
6. Innovative finance schemes and payment
models better suited to the livelihoods of
people in LMICs are being developed. "There are context-specific factors to consider
when developing an appropriate inclusive handset
finance business model. Finance schemes that use
alternative data for credit assessments or accept a
handset as collateral allow customers to repay the
handset in instalments, thereby reducing the upfront
cost. Offering flexible payment terms, such as daily
micro-repayments, are particularly well-suited to
those who earn income on a daily basis."
7. Strengthening the enabling environment
is key to improve handset affordability. "This report provides eight key policy considerations
to improve access to internet-enabled handsets
ownership for underserved populations. This
includes reducing sector-specific taxes, providing
subsidies to target user groups, developing public-private partnerships to de-risk handset financing,
and stimulating demand by increasing awareness
and willingness to pay."
8. There is no one-size-fits-all solution.
Implementers should be mindful of the
context in which they are operating and
who they are aiming to reach. "Depending on the region or country, some solutions
may be easier to implement than others. For
example, a thriving mobile money ecosystem
makes it easier to offer handset finance and good
infrastructure is necessary for the collection of
used phones in a refurbishment business model.
Meanwhile, regulations such as high taxes on
imported handsets and laws forbidding device
locking inhibit innovation."
Referencing the 2021 GSMA Consumer Survey, the report notes that "the affordability of handsets remains the top-reported barrier to mobile ownership in LMICs and a key barrier to mobile internet adoption, particularly for women and rural populations. Ensuring that handsets are affordable for different underserved segments of the population is critical to enable access to mobile broadband and close the digital inclusion gap."
What is more, "Mobile internet connectivity has a strong macroeconomic impact; an increase of 10 percent in mobile internet penetration results in an increase in 1.8 percent of GDP in middle income countries and 2 percent in low-income countries. However, without a compatible device to access mobile internet, millions of people cannot reap the potential benefits mobile internet has to offer."
Lastly, the report importantly points out that "[m]ost of the unconnected live in LMICs and certain groups are more excluded than others, including women and those living in rural areas. Although smartphone adoption continues to increase across LMICs, penetration varies significantly by country and region. For example, in Sub-Saharan Africa, smartphones account for less than half of total connections while in South Asia they account for just over 60 percent."

"Over the past decade, mobile money has expanded from a niche offering in a handful of markets to a mainstream financial service, moving millions of households in low- and middle-income countries (LMICs) from the informal cash economy into a more inclusive digital economy," according to GSMA's State of the Industry Report on Mobile Money 2022. Available in English and Français, the GSMA, a UK-based organization that aims to unify the mobile ecosystem to discover, develop and deliver innovation foundational to positive business environments and societal change, adds: "In 2012, there were 169 mobile money deployments in 71 countries. Ten years on, the number of live deployments has almost doubled to 316 and expanded to 98 countries worldwide."
A product of GSMA's Mobile Money program, which works to accelerate the development of the mobile money ecosystem for the underserved, the report examines the following major industry trends of 2021:
1. A trillion dollars transacted as the industry diversifies. "In 2021, the mobile money industry processed more than $1 trillion in transactions. The year-on-year increases in transaction values have been driven by new customer uptake and a growing number of mobile money use cases. For example, in 2012, ecosystem transactions such as bill payments, bulk disbursements, merchant payments and international remittances accounted for less than 10 percent of overall transactions. Ten years on, this has risen to 20 percent, a clear sign that mobile money providers are embracing diversification."
2. Mobile money adoption and activity continue their upward trajectory. "In 2021, the number of registered accounts reached 1.35 billion globally, up 18 percent since last year and 10 times more than there were in 2012 (134 million). 518 million of these accounts were active on a 90-day basis and 346 million on a 30-day basis, growing nearly 15 times and 13 times respectively since 2012. The volume and frequency of transactions also registered strong growth. In 2021, more than 1.5 million person-to-person (P2P) transactions were made every hour on average, compared to fewer than 68,000 in 2012, and the average account makes 3.5 P2P transactions per month."
3. Agent networks continue to thrive. "Between 2012 and 2021, the number of active agents grew more than 10 times, from 534,000 to 5.6 million, unlocking access to financial services for the most underserved customers. Despite closures and restrictions on movement during the COVID-19 pandemic, the value cashed in and digitized via mobile money agent networks grew by 18 percent in 2021, reaching a total of $261 billion or more than $715 million a day. Even the most established agent networks registered strong growth, with the 25 largest networks growing by more than 25 percent on average from 2020 to 2021."
4. Regulatory challenges persist. "Despite the huge success of mobile money services in many countries, in others, the sustainability of mobile money services is threatened by certain policy and regulatory interventions, from taxes on transactions to poorly implemented instant payment solutions and costly data localization mandates. The high cost of compliance is shared by mobile money providers and customers alike with potentially negative consequences on future investments in, and customer usage of, mobile money services. Dialogue between policy makers, regulators and industry leaders is of paramount importance in order to prevent adverse policy and regulatory interventions."
5. Merchant payments nearly doubled. "After a momentous year for merchant payments in 2020, in 2021 they nearly doubled, reaching an average of $5.5 billion in transactions per month and accounting for 21 percent of the value circulating in the mobile money system (P2P + merchant payments), up from around 10 percent in the past two years. Uptake has been in part driven by the number of businesses actively accepting and receiving mobile money payments."
6. International remittances are still flowing fast. "Two years on since the onset of the COVID-19 pandemic, diasporas around the world increasingly send money home using mobile money. The number of international remittances sent and received via mobile money grew by 48 percent in 2021, reaching $16 billion. Still, mobile money represents less than three percent of all remittances globally, meaning there is significant potential to digitize remittances and offer faster and more affordable ways to send money worldwide."
7. Bill payments leapt again in 2021. "Like other ecosystem transactions, the number of bill payments processed via mobile money leapt in 2021, growing by 37 percent to exceed $5 billion in transactions per month. For customers, mobile money-enabled bill payments can unlock access to a range of new services, such as off-grid energy, and help low-income users build economic identities. For government agencies and utility companies, mobile money-enabled bill payments can make revenue collection more efficient and cost-effective, strengthen financial transparency and circumvent fraud."
8. Bulk disbursements are seeing remarkable growth. "After registering 28 percent growth in 2020, mobile money-enabled bulk disbursements grew by another third in 2021, topping $65.8 billion. This growth is likely due to an uptick in salary payments as more and more employers turned to mobile money to pay their employees, with the number of unique accounts receiving salaries via mobile money increasing. The number of unique accounts receiving Government-to-person (G2P) payments were also up, as governments forged new partnerships with mobile money providers to deliver pandemic relief and other forms of social support."
9. Savings, credit and insurance are building financial resilience. "According to our Global Adoption Survey, approximately two in five (44 percent) mobile money providers offer credit, savings or insurance products. Uptake of these products in 2021 was encouraging across mature mobile money markets while they also gained traction in less mature markets, where customers are seeking out products to help protect their families and businesses against uncertainty and crisis, invest in their livelihoods and improve their standard of living.
10. Partnerships are pushing interoperability. "After recording exceptional growth in 2020, the value of transactions flowing between banks and mobile money platforms also grew quickly in 2021, up 46 percent, more than doubling since 2019. The continued acceleration of these types of transactions confirms the complementary relationship between banks and the mobile money industry that has been observed in the past few years, confirming mobile money’s key position in the financial ecosystem."
11. The mobile money gender gap is holding women and economies back. "Across LMICs, women are still less likely than men to own a mobile money account. This is due to a variety of reasons including not owning a mobile phone, lack of awareness of mobile money and lack of perceived relevance, knowledge and skills. Encouragingly though, once women have a mobile money account, their likelihood of using it is almost on par with men. As part of the GSMA Connected Women Commitment Initiative, 26 mobile operators across Africa, Asia and Latin America have made formal commitments to reduce the gender gap in their mobile money customer base since 2016."
12. Mobile money is enabling access to humanitarian assistance, utilities and agricultural solutions. "Mobile money is an enabler of many other services that can help solve critical socio-economic and environmental challenges, such as providing access to essential utilities, sustaining the livelihoods of smallholder farmers and delivering rapid financial relief to vulnerable populations. For mobile money providers, these use cases represent valuable opportunities to diversify, which many have already embraced."
The report concludes by explaining that "2021 has shown how the scale and power of mobile money can build a more inclusive world. Behind the numbers and milestones in this report are hundreds of millions of people participating in a more inclusive digital economy." What is more, "Individuals, communities and the public, private and non-profit sectors are all reaping the socio-economic benefits of mobile money."
The GSMA further says "even more profound benefits are possible if the industry and all stakeholders can catalyze efforts, reducing the mobile gender gap and meeting diverse customer needs to activate the billion registered customer accounts that are currently so infrequently used. In practical terms, this can also mean delivering more fast and secure cash transfers among the over 235 million people in need of humanitarian assistance; providing credit, insurance and other risk management tools to more of the nearly 500 million smallholder farmers growing a third of the world's food; and opening further access to affordable, reliable and safe water, energy and sanitation among the more than 1.2 billion people without access to core urban services."

"In 2021, the number of mobile internet subscribers reached 4.2 billion people globally," according to GSMA's report entitled The Mobile Economy 2022, which provides the latest insights on the global state of the mobile industry. The report reveals continued momentum in 5G adoption, with the total number of 5G connections expected to reach one billion in 2022, as usage grows rapidly in pioneer markets.
Highlighting the mobile industry's instrumental role in extending connectivity to people worldwide, the report, which is authored by GSMA Intelligence, the research and consulting arm of the GSMA, a UK-based organization representing the interests of mobile operators worldwide, notes that "Operators' investments in network infrastructure over the last decade have helped to shrink the coverage gap for mobile broadband networks from a third of the global population to just 6%." The 'coverage gap' refers to those living outside of areas covered by mobile broadband networks.
"But although the industry continues to invest in innovative solutions and partnerships to extend connectivity to still underserved and far-flung communities," the report points out that "the adoption of mobile internet services has not kept pace with the expansion of network coverage. This has resulted in a significant usage gap. In 2021, the usage gap stood at 3.2 billion people, or 41% of the global population." The 'usage gap' refers to those who live within areas covered by mobile broadband networks but do not yet subscribe to mobile broadband services.
The report's other key findings include:
By the end of 2025, 5G will account for around a quarter of total mobile connections, and more than two in five people worldwide will live within reach of a 5G network.
In 2021, mobile technologies and services generated $4.5 trillion of economic value, equating to 5% of global GDP. The report predicts that this will grow to $5 trillion in 2025.
As 5G adoption accelerates in leading markets such as China, South Korea, and the US, 4G begins to decline. Globally, 4G adoption will account for 55% of total connections by 2025, down from a peak of 58% in 2021.
But 4G still has room to grow in most developing markets. For example, in Sub-Saharan Africa, 4G adoption is below a fifth of total connections.
3% billion people subscribed to mobile services, representing 67% of the global population, by the end of 2021.
In a growing number of markets, most adults now own a mobile phone, meaning that future growth will come from younger populations taking out a mobile subscription for the first time.
With respect to the achieving the United Nations' Sustainable Development Goals (SDGs) before the deadline in 2030, the report says "Mobile technology will play a central role in those efforts, from improving access to education and healthcare to addressing issues with poverty and inequality." The report also outlines a set of policy recommendations for achieving a resilient post-pandemic recovery. This involves investing in digital skills training, utilizing public funds for connectivity, adopting a balanced approach to collecting revenues through taxes and fees in the mobile sector, and prioritizing digital transformation in government services.
Returning to the topic of the usage gap, the reports explains:
The reasons for the usage gap are multifaceted and vary by region, but they generally relate to a lack of affordability, relevance, knowledge and skills, in addition to safety and security concerns. Furthermore, the barriers to mobile internet adoption are particularly acute among certain segments of the population, including women, the elderly, those in rural areas and persons with disabilities – or a combination thereof. Addressing the usage gap for these key groups will extend the benefits of the internet and digital technology to more people in society, and will require concerted efforts by a broad range of stakeholders working together with mobile operators and other ecosystem players, such as device manufacturers and digital content creators.
